Ottawa, IL – The Ottawa Police PBPA nonprofit charity organization is inviting residents to join in the holiday spirit through its annual Holiday Raffle, raising funds to support local families in need this December.
According to the PBPA, proceeds from ticket sales will go toward the group’s December Holiday Event, a community celebration featuring food, gifts, and games for families facing financial challenges. This year’s gathering will be held at a local restaurant, expanding the event’s reach and fostering a stronger sense of community togetherness.
Raffle tickets are available for $10 each or three for $25, with prizes including two premium YETI coolers. The first-place winner will receive a YETI Rolling Cooler (MSRP $425), while the second-place prize is a YETI Soft Cooler (MSRP $250).
Participants can purchase tickets by scanning the QR code featured on promotional flyers. The PBPA emphasized that every dollar raised stays local, directly benefiting Ottawa-area families this holiday season.
“It’s our way of giving back and making the holidays brighter for those who need it most,” the organization said in a statement.
